Green Beans, Potatoes, and Ham Ingredients (use vegan versions): 1 large can green beans potatoes combo *OR*
3:2 ratio of individual cans (3 cans of green beans and 2 cans of potatoes)
garlic powder OR 2 cloves fresh (or to taste)
dried onion OR 3 med. onion slices, diced (or to taste)
steak sauce OR soy sauce, about 3 Tablespoons, may need to adjust for salt content
Bacos, bits or chips (I prefer chips)
salt and pepper to taste (for pepper, I use a pepper blend)
optional: mushrooms, fresh or canned
Directions:In a large pot:
1. If using fresh garlic/onion sauté in veg oil.
2. Add can(s) of green beans and potatoes (including liquid)
3. Add all other ingredients, mix well
4. Bring to a boil, reduce heat, cover and simmer until desired doneness - I normally let it go for 20 - 30 minutes as it helps the flavors blend.
Please note: I wrote a letter to Betty Crocker to confirm Bacos are vegan. Per Betty Crocker (in response to my letter of 11/01/00) they are vegan but they also put in the disclaimer that they can change the ingredients at any time and may not specify animal ingredients on the label. I hear there are some textured soy protein subs for ham out there so you might want to use one of those from a veg company instead.
This is great topped with chopped/slices fresh garden tomatoes and served with buttered vegan bread.
Serves: 4
Preparation time: 30min
